Yoga is more than what happens on the mat. Here is how I weave discipline, mindful nutrition, and ancient wisdom into a daily rhythm to support a deeper practice.

The true purpose of an Ekadashi fast, or Upavasam, is to draw the mind inward and rest closer to the Supreme. By dusk, the body softens, the mind surrenders, and a tide of gratitude arises for every humble morsel we take for granted.

On Indra Ekadashi, we observe a juice fast. The story goes that the damsel Ekadashi was born from Lord Narayan's eleven spiritual parts. She desired that people should observe a Vrata on this day to control their senses and journey inward.

On the second day of Navratri, we honor Maa Brahmacharini, the ardent female follower who undertook severe penance, or tapas. My day's routine and meals are devoted to her, embracing the spirit of disciplined practice.

Any adopted lifestyle is complete only when it is holistic. This simple, nourishing meal is part of my Ashtanga lifestyle, where food is seen as a vital component of a balanced and complete practice.

Food has been an integral part of my journey. By keeping it simple and sustainable, I have learned to respect and love the food that Mother Nature provides. Our food choices define the way we live.

✨ Ekādaśī is not just a fast, but a sacred day of purification inside out and for spiritual uplift.

About A Holistic Yogic Life

My yoga practice is not confined to the 90 minutes on the mat; it is shaped by what I eat and how I observe days like Ekadashi. If you find that your energy dips or your mind wanders during practice, it is often due to habits formed off the mat. I treat food as part of my sadhana, keeping it simple and sattvic to ensure my body remains ready for the physical demands of Ashtanga.
